The Indian Army and the Assam Rifles on Thursday, 7 May 2025, marked the first anniversary of Operation Sindoor with a series of commemorative outreach events across multiple Northeastern states, including Manipur and Tripura, according to defence officials.
Army Outreach at Manipur University
A defence spokesperson confirmed that the Indian Army organised a special outreach programme at Manipur University in Imphal, targeting students and faculty of the Department of National Security Studies. The initiative aimed to sensitise participants about the Armed Forces' resolve against terrorism and their commitment to safeguarding national sovereignty and integrity.
The programme opened with an interactive session in which Indian Army personnel revisited the objectives of Operation Sindoor and highlighted key operational aspects. The session was designed to foster awareness and encourage informed discussions among attendees. Officials noted that participants were also briefed on information warfare and their role as responsible information warriors in protecting national interests.
According to the spokesperson, the event witnessed enthusiastic participation, insightful queries, and meaningful exchanges, reflecting strong academic engagement. The programme further reinforced the Army-academia interface and reaffirmed the Indian Army's commitment to peace, harmony, and inclusive development in the region.
Assam Rifles Event in Agartala
Separately, the Assam Rifles commemorated the anniversary by organising a dedicated outreach programme in Agartala, Tripura. The event included an informative lecture and the screening of motivational films for journalists from Tripura, along with students and teachers of Assam Rifles Public School (ARPS), Agartala.
The programme highlighted the significance of Operation Sindoor and showcased the dedication, courage, and professionalism of the Armed Forces. A specially arranged selfie point proved to be a major attraction, drawing enthusiastic participation from students. Many attendees reportedly expressed admiration for the Armed Forces and aspirations to serve the nation through a military career in the future.
Significance of Operation Sindoor
Operation Sindoor, launched one year ago, represented a significant military action by India's Armed Forces. The anniversary events across the Northeast reflect the military's broader strategy of community engagement — connecting with students, academics, and local media to build awareness of national security issues and foster a sense of shared responsibility.
The Assam Rifles, long regarded as a pillar of security and community development in the Northeast, used the occasion to reinforce its bonds with local communities and inspire the region's youth toward national service.
What This Signals
The coordinated nature of the commemorations — spanning Imphal and Agartala simultaneously — underscores the Indian Army's intent to institutionalise Operation Sindoor as a symbol of national resolve. As the Northeast continues to be a strategically sensitive region, such outreach programmes serve a dual purpose: building public trust and reinforcing the military's presence as a stabilising force. Further anniversary events in other Northeastern states are likely in the coming days, officials indicated.
